The Facom 467B Series Combination Ratcheting Spanners feature a reversible ratchet system incorporated within a compact ring head and a fixed open end. The wrench is angled at 15° and has a fine ratchet system which allows a 5° working arc. The spanners have a satin chrome finish. The ring end features the innovative Ring Stop system that prevents fasteners from going through or slipping off the wrench whist the open end features anti slip jaw design preventing slippage. Compact I-Beam shaft profile ensures comfort and allows the user to apply higher torque for longer periods. These high performance spanners are suitable for aircraft fasteners with an integral reversing lever which avoids any risk of accidental reversal.
